Matchmaking and engagement

Traditionally Japanese tradition has received a system of arranged marriages in which parents of young adults select the marital partners for kids. Therefore just about the most important individuals in organizing the marriage is the matchmaker who introduce the two individuals to each other for a prospective marriage. As soon as both family members arranged the match, they would fulfill at an official supper on an auspicious time based on the Japanese almanac. Following the meal,»Yui-no» or engagement presents, designed to symbolize contentment and fortune, will be exchanged within two people. An essential facet of the wedding gift suggestions will be the «Mokuroku» and/or a number of gift suggestions including traditional gift suggestions like a «hakama» or a skirt for all the groom-to-be thought to portray fidelity, «Shiraga» or hemp believed to represent strong family ties, «Yanagi-daru» or a wine cask, «Yui-no» sake casks meant to signify a pledge for behavior and gentleness in marriage and most importantly, an «obi,» or a normal kimono sash for bride-to-be to express feminine virtue.


Wedding date

The preferred time of year for Japanese wedding parties is spring season, with June getting initial choice. This is not very hard to appreciate because most parts of Japan knowledge harsh, snow-bound winter seasons. Lovers you will need to pick a tomobiki day with their wedding ceremony; Tomobiki, this means drawing pals, is definitely the a lot of auspicious time with the objective according to research by the Japanese almanac.


Marriage outfit

Both bride as well as the groom use the standard kimono for any ceremony though partners now may turn into american wear within reception. Indeed japan wedding couple may go through up to three – or higher – outfit modifications through the entire marriage ceremony. The custom times from 14th century and is also called «oironaoshi». Typically, Japanese brides don the shiromuku or a white cotton «undergarment» that definition literally «white pure,» your earlier an element of the marriage ceremony. This an official attire inherited during the many years nevertheless made use of now as old-fashioned bridal gowns. In Japan, white symbolizes purity, elegance and «new beginning». Only really standard Japanese brides don white face make-up, coated red lip area and an in depth headpiece with expensive combs and decorative ornaments. At first a Japanese bride would be painted white from top to bottom as an easy way of announcing the woman maiden status towards gods. Another interesting facet of the elaborate bridal outfit might possibly be a white hood is connected to the kimono, that your bride wears like a veil to hide her ‘horns of jealousy’ from the bridegroom’s mummy, that will now end up being the head with the household. Japanese grooms put on black kimonos known as haoiri-hakama your standard marriage service or a tuxedo to maybe when it comes down to reception.

Following marriage service, the bride generally alters into a reddish, exquisitely padded cotton kimono while when it comes down to later period of the wedding party she may wear an american white outfit.


The marriage ceremony

Most Japanese wedding events take place at a Shinto shrine the actual fact that a minority follow Buddhist ceremonies. A Shinto Japanese wedding ceremony may also take place at your home in a temporary refuge on the «Tokonoma» (alcove) of the family. Some modern lovers propelled by practical concerns could even developed a shrine inside the resort where the reception are held.

The significance of the binding of two households in a Japanese wedding is evident from the marriage ceremony during which both families face one another as bride and groom exchange marriage vows. However the primary part of a traditional Japanese wedding will be the ‘Sake service’ and/or «sansankudo,» this means three sets of three sips equals nine. This service involves the sharing of benefit or standard Japanese rice drink initially because of the bridegroom and bride right after which by family unit members. The ceremony extends back to the 8th millennium and it is certainly one of Japan’s earliest practices. Utilising the tiniest on the glasses, the bridegroom requires three sips. Then your bride does likewise. They actually do the same because of the method and enormous glasses. After the sake ceremony, both households drink a cup of benefit, which shows the union on the bride and groom and blending of these two family members. Ingesting the wine is an indicator the marriage vows tend to be enclosed. Nevertheless modern lovers may decide to change wedding rings also as part of their particular wedding party. At the near associated with the ceremony, symbolic offerings are provided towards the kami and/or ‘Gods’, composed of three little twigs of Sakaki, a sacred tree.


The wedding reception

In Japan, the Kekkon Hiroen or wedding reception is actually a proper event although the design and level of wedding ceremony receptions vary according to the regions in Japan. At a Japanese wedding dinner, friends are placed relating to their particular union together with the pair. The brands of friends in addition to their table projects take a reception dining table from which visitors tend to be asked to sign the guest publication. Old-fashioned Japanese bride and grooms partake in a ritual that comes with burning a candle at every dining table to symbolically share their heat and light utilizing the guests. The music at reception may vary but traditional stringed tools called Samisen and Japanese drums tend to be a certain specialty. Generally the bridal pair obtains two gift suggestions from each guest. Buddies and relatives deliver a wedding present for the pair before or after, but never on, the wedding time because it is considered their own personal gift with the brand new pair. Guests going to a conventional wedding dinner having said that are required to take oshagi or a cash gift for the newlywed few. Extent is determined by their degree of nearness toward pair and the family. In standard Japanese invites, that union might be indicated throughout the invite credit as well as the amount is actually given on the invite. The cash is actually provided in a decorative envelope also known as Shugi-bukuro. Since marriage guests are extremely respected in Japan, it isn’t unusual for your wedding couple to pay money on hikidemono or separating gift ideas when it comes to guests which may add the old-fashioned dried bonito or beautifully wrapped standard Japanese candies, to costly stuff like silverware, a clock, sake and contemporary novelty products. Significantly less pricey would be the kohaku manjyu, spherical steamed buns with bean insert filling, which are often offered in pairs to guests, one red bun and something white bun. Within really end of the party, the newlyweds are required to give a speech, thanking all the visitors due to their gifts and great wishes.
